When Nina’s husband Jake goes missing, she thinks it’s because they had a fight. When Lily has to escape Jake, she and her husband think she may be why he’s missing. And the drama continues. Lily and Christian have to protect her pregnancy. Nina begins suspect her friends had something to do with it. Everyone feels like they can’t trust anyone
Despite the very conflicted reviews, I thought this was a solid thriller (I’d give it a 3.75). If I’m being honest, I was convinced Jake wasn’t even dead, and I had about 8 theories at any given time. I didn’t figure out the big twist until only a few pages before it was revealed…I love when that happens! It’s safe to say that even when you think you know someone and who you can trust, life will always throw you surprises…and for all that’s murdery in the world, if you’re going to be involved in a crime, learn to cover your tracks better…
